  • Publication number: 20250187009
    Abstract: Resolution of images used in processes such as sequencing by synthesis may be increased by structuring sites that would emit signals in the images to have different elevations. Differences in focus caused by these differences in elevation may be used to filter out background illumination, thereby providing an image in which in focus sites may be resolved even though the separation between any site and its nearest neighbor may be below the diffraction limit of the light that would be emitted.

  • Publication number: 20250191767
    Abstract: The invention provides methods for determining whether a subject suspected of having a myocardial infarction is experiencing a Type I or Type II myocardial infarction. In particular, systems and methods are provided that employ a probability score based on decision tree based algorithms to process a subject's sex, age, and cardiac troponin concentration(s) and subject's galectin-3 (Gal-3) concentration.

  • Publication number: 20250188246
    Abstract: PET depolymerization process wherein PET, a ionic liquid consisting of (2-hydroxyethyl)trimethylammonium argininate [Cho][Arg] and methanol are mixed together at a temperature ranging from ?50 to 70° C. The weight ratio of PET to the ionic liquid is between 10 and 0.05.
